How to Disable Slack Notifications on the Weekend

  • Q: How can I disable Slack notifications on the weekend?
  • A: To disable Slack notifications on the weekend, follow these simple steps:
    1. Click on your profile and select “Preferences”.
    2. Review the “Notify me about…” section and select “Nothing”.
    3. That’s it! You will not receive any notifications until you change the settings again.

Additional Ways to Manage Slack Notifications

If you want to go beyond disabling notifications on the weekend, here are a few more tips to help you manage your Slack notifications:

  • Mute Specific Channels: If there are specific channels that you find distracting, you can mute them. Simply right-click on the channel and select “Mute Channel”.
  • Set Custom Notification Schedule: Slack allows you to set a custom notification schedule. Click on your profile, select “Preference”, and scroll down to “Notification Schedule”. From there, you can select the days of the week and even set specific times for notifications.
  • Mark Yourself as Away: When you’re away from Slack, you can let others know by marking yourself as “Away”. Click on your profile and select “Mark yourself away”. You can also set a custom date and time until when notifications should be postponed.
  • Disable Notification Sounds: If the notification sounds are causing distractions, you can turn them off. Go to your profile, select “Preference”, scroll down to “Sound and Appearance” under Notifications, and turn on “Silence all sounds in Slack”.
